What is the hallmark finding of diaphragm paralysis?
 
  a. Rapid and shallow breathing
  b. Weak cough
  c. Abdominal paradox
  d. Retractions

Answer to Question 1

ANS: C
Abdominal paradox (inward movement of the abdomen while the thorax expands) is the hall-mark of significant bilateral diaphragmatic weakness.

Bisphosphonates were first developed in the nineteenth century. They were first investigated for use in disorders of bone metabolism in the 1960s. They are now used clinically for the treatment of osteoporosis, Paget's disease, bone metastasis, multiple myeloma, and other conditions that feature bone fragility.
